Obtain The Ultimate Guide to Applying Makeup Foundation with a Sponge

Applying foundation with a make-up makeup foundation brands applicator can result in a flawless and natural complexion. This approach allows for subtle coverage, making it perfect for all skin tones.

Here's a detailed guide to obtain a flawless foundation application with a sponge:

  • Initiate by prepping your face with moisturizer and primer. This creates a even surface for your foundation.
  • Squeeze a moderate amount of foundation onto the back of your palm.
  • Dampen your sponge with water and pat out any excess. A damp sponge helps for a smooth application.
  • Pat the foundation onto your skin in a outward motion, starting from the center of your face and spreading outwards.
  • Diffuse the edges of your foundation with your sponge. This creates a seamless transition between your foundation and your skin.

Keep in mind to apply thin layers of foundation and accumulate coverage as needed. Finally, set your makeup with a finishing spray for all-day.

Picking the Perfect Makeup Foundation for Your Skin Variety

Finding the ideal foundation can feel overwhelming with all the options available. Your skin type is a crucial consideration when making your pick. If you have greasy skin, look for a matte finish foundation that helps control glance. For dry skin, choose a hydrating formula with ingredients like hyaluronic acid or glycerin. Combination skin reaps rewards from a foundation that balances both coverage and hydration.

A good foundation should merge seamlessly into your skin, providing an even tone without looking cakey. Try different options until you find the perfect match for your unique skin.

Sponge vs. Brush: Finding the Best Tool for Your Makeup Foundation Application

When it comes to blending your foundation flawlessly, the choice between a beauty blender and a brush can be tough. Both tools offer distinct advantages and outcomes, so finding the perfect match for your tone and desired look is essential.

  • Sponges, known for their smoothness, excel at creating a airbrushed finish. They're perfect for blending liquid and cream foundations effortlessly.
  • Brushes, on the other hand, offer more accuracy and can be applied to achieve a range of finishes from light to full coverage. They're especially suited for powder foundations.

Ultimately, the ideal tool for you rests on your makeup style. Don't be afraid to play around and see what works best for your skin and makeup goals.
